Job Description

Store Operations Manager

Our client is looking for a Store Operations Manager to join the management team of this key retail store.

In this role you will be a key member of the store senior management team and will report to the Store Manager.

What are we looking for?

To be successful in this role you will be a dedicated and experienced Store Operations Manager. You will lead by example and inspire our retail colleagues to maximise sales and deliver excellent customer service.

You will be responsible for the following:

  • Company policies and procedures
  • Accuracy of Company documentation
  • Reconciliation and banking of all store revenues
  • Trading Standards compliance checks
  • Store e-mail system usage
  • Production of Point of Sale/ price indicators
  • Booking on of incoming/outgoing stock
  • Processing of damaged stock
  • Issuing and inputting stock inventory counts
  • Issuing and inputting inter-store transfers
  • Ensuring store compliance with Company deadlines
  • Processing customer orders
  • New starter induction
  • New starter reference checks
  • Payroll procedures
  • Adherence to cash office procedures.
